
Melvin Riley is a defining voice in R&B known for his contributions to the group Ready For The World. Hits like “Love You Down” and “Oh Sheila” have forged a path for Riley as an artist. He continues to live up to the impressive reputation he’s built as a musician through his commitment to staying authentic in the age of superficiality. His new solo album NO AI is a testament to Riley’s thoughtful, deep, and introspective philosophy on creativity. Riley believes that the soul of music lives within each artist and cannot be artificially produced.
NO AI captivates with euphoric, pop-tinged electronics, grounded notes of bass, and cathartic, soul-barring vocals. Riley keeps it boldly blunt as he writes about falling in love, navigating deep relationships, and maturing as an artist. Riley demonstrates how being real, both in craft and in subject matter, is an act of rebellion against the fake aspects in our world. NO AI is a refreshing dose of emotional honesty in an industry that’s clouded with the artificial.
Revealing more on the project, Riley admits, “This album is about bringing the heart back to music. Every note, every lyric, every melody comes from a real place.”
NO AI charted in the top 10 on the iTunes R&B/Soul Albums chart. It’s clear that Riley’s powerful message is resonating with the cultural collective. As an artist who has kept it real from day one, Melvin Riley continues to stay true to himself on NO AI.
